MirJafar Ali wrote:
> Can someone suggest best way to do ? There seems to be too many
> Virtualization Software,
> which one have low memory footprint which should allow 8-32 nodes on my
> 8 GB RAM machine.
I second Victor Padro's recommendation for OpenVZ. It's very easy to set
up, lightweight, and very easy to create virtual machines. With 8GB of
RAM, you'll have no problem running 32 nodes.
